Output 66daac252826c30037f1c6ec68f86baa247bae73073ec74c32d9ca33feb1c0eb:3

value
144642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fd2f42bb4a5dc15e8f4788a1ed3d5a1d1180cf49 OP_EQUAL
address
3QmjVogwKbA7WKAyjXkpApM3ZrzxZu6myz
transaction
66daac252826c30037f1c6ec68f86baa247bae73073ec74c32d9ca33feb1c0eb
spent
true